Introduction: Protein Phosphatase 4 Catalytic subunit (PPP4C), is a part of the Serine/threonine-protein phosphatase catalytic subunits which tskes part in dephosphorylation and regulation of HDAC3. The protein phosphatase (PP) holoenzyme is a trimeric complex compound of a regulatory subunit, a variable subunit and a catalytic subunit. 4 major families of protein phosphatase catalytic subunits have been identified, designated PP1, PP2A, PP2B (calcineurin) and PP2C.

Uniprot Description
PPP4C: a Ser/Thr phosphatase. A positive regulator of HPK1 and the HPK1-JNK signaling pathway. Mediates TNF-alpha-induced degradation of IRS-4 and plays a role in NF-kappaB p65 Thr dephosphorylation. Holoenzyme consists at least of a catalytic subunit PPP4C and a regulatory subunit PPP4R1.
Protein type: Protein phosphatase, Ser/Thr (non-receptor); EC 3.1.3.16
Chromosomal Location of Human Ortholog: 16p11.2
Cellular Component: nucleoplasm; cytoplasm; plasma membrane; microtubule organizing center; nucleus
Molecular Function: NF-kappaB-inducing kinase activity; protein binding; metal ion binding; protein serine/threonine phosphatase activity
Biological Process: dephosphorylation
